This was the first night of their 2023 tour. The band were excellent ... a couple of what looked like first-night hiccups but nothing that won't get cleaned up over the next couple of shows.
However.
What the sound and lighting techs did was close to criminal.
Lighting was pretentious, primitive, and poor. Tom and Lewis were in complete darkness 75% of the time; back-lit as silhouettes 15% of the time, and half-light the remaining 10%. Their visual guitar playing was completely lost. Even worse was the same lighting for Florence - her singing is part of a performance that involves gestures, mannerisms, expressions, and body language. All these subtleties were completely lost in the shadows most of the time. At times it looked like a high school stage with as much random colour and flashing lights as possible, most of them badly positioned. Someone should message the lighting tech that sometimes 'Less is more'
Sound Why was Florence's sound so bad? It was impossible to hear her semi-spoken lyrics and vocalizations. Their songs rely on the distinctiveness of the vocals but these were drowned out by the instruments (which were phenomenal), but the sound needs to balance these two elements and that was completely lost.
I loved seeing the band and wish them well, and if they (or whoever) can sort out the sound and light I don't doubt they will have an awesome tour. Godot
